#a39d98 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a39d98 is composed of 63.9% red, 61.6%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.7% magenta, 6.7%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 27.3 degrees, a saturation of 5.6% and a lightness of 61.8%. #a39d98 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#473b31.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#a39d98
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f6f6f5 is the lightest one.
